To create a scheduled reboot task in Tasker, first open the app and click on the “Tasks” tab. Then, click the plus sign (+) button to create a new task. Name your task something like “Scheduled Reboot” so you can easily identify it later. Next, choose the “System” category from the list of action types and select “Reboot.”.For more info, contact your device manufacturer. Dec 14, 2014 · Connect your phone via usb to your computer. In the terminal, execute this command : adb devices If it says no devices found, then you've not installed your device drivers. Search how to install Note 1 drivers on PC/Mac/Linux. Otherwise, it'll show you the device ID and the name. Execute adb -s <device ID> reboot - insert the device ID you got ... To reboot the device, press and hold the Power key for 10 - 20 seconds. Warning: Don't attempt to remove or replace the battery —doing so may damage the battery and could cause burning and injury. Notes: Data on your phone will not be deleted. Ensure that your device is charged to a minimum of 5%.

Google Nexus - Press the Power + Volume Down keys together and you can force restart your Android phone. HTC phones - Press and hold on the Power + Volume Down buttons to force restart your device. Huawei phones - Press and hold on the Power button for at least 10 seconds until the phone is hard rebooted. We recommend checking your manufacturer's support site for device-specific instructions.Most Android phones can be restarted by holding the Power button and then selecting Restart or Power off and restart from the Power Options menu. Note: Newer Samsung devices require you to hold the Power / Side button and Volume Down to make the Power Options menu appear. The methods will work for a working phone or if your phone freezes, slows dow... bank of the west login Each Android device has a key combination that, when pressed, allows your device to reboot into recovery mode. Here are the key combinations for some of the popular Android device manufacturers: Samsung: Power + Home + Volume Up. Nexus: Power + Volume Up + Volume Down. LG: Power + Volume Down.
